Fixed term contract for 3.5 years – which may be extended Background Green Accelerator Skills Programme (GRASP) supported by the PEACEPLUS Programme, managed by the Special EU Programmes Body (SEUPB) There is a significant Green Skills deficit in the combined cross-border Construction Sector. This is contributing to considerable underachievement of environmental targets and increased levels of public expenditure. There is an urgent need to accelerate the decarbonisation of residential and public buildings, which in NI, contribute to 16% of local CO2 emissions, the highest in the UK. In Ireland, this figure is 10% and growing. GRASP will address the Green Skills deficit required to enable achievement of Programme area net zero CO2 emission targets (2030 and 2050). GRASP will enable 8 Further Education and Training (FET) institutions in the Irish Central Border Area Network (ICBAN) area, to collaborate with Construction Sector partners to develop a suite of Green Skills qualifications designed to meet increasing demand. Green Skills are those required to construct /retrofit buildings to near zero energy standards. GRASP will be led by South West College (SWC) will partner with Southern Regional College (SRC), North West Regional College (NWRC) in Northern Ireland (NI), and, Mayo Sligo Leitrim Education and Training Board (MSLETB), Cavan and Monaghan Education and Training Board (CMETB), Donegal Education and Training Board (DETB) ATUL; & FC in Ireland The partners have identified 50 Green Skills Programmes of Study aligned with specific Construction Sector needs, as confirmed through targeted consultation with public and private developers. These span areas including: (i) domestic retrofit; (ii) NZEB tradesperson and site supervision; (iii) PassivHaus design; (iv) photovoltaic systems management; (v) environmental auditing and (vi) digital construction technology. In addition, GRASP will include two Green Skills Academies: (i) ‘Women into Construction’ and (ii) ‘Labour Activation’. GRASP will also encompass cross-cutting activities, (i) activities designed to promote Green apprenticeships and develop joint awards, (ii) development and delivery of a residential carbon literacy programme and (iii) a schools outreach programme designed to raise awareness of Green Skills employment opportunities. GRASP will result in a collaborative and consistent approach to Green Skills development and delivery across 9 counties in the Programme area: Armagh, Cavan, Derry-Londonderry, Donegal, Fermanagh, Monaghan, Leitrim, Tyrone and Sligo. This will result in the development of a Construction Sector workforce, which is adaptable and knowledgeable in sustainable practices. As such, GRASP will increase regulatory compliance and profitability, whilst creating a more environmentally sustainable Programme area. Abbott Ireland Nutrition Division Cootehill Cavan Abbott Nutrition produces a range of infant formulae in all pack sizes under the brand name “Similac”. To complement the range of “Similac” infant formulae, the facility also manufactures a range of follow-on formulae under the brand name of “Gain”. The essential ingredient is liquid skim-milk and this is combined with carbohydrate, vegetable oils, vitamins and minerals. The product is blended, pasteurised, dried and packaged at the site and once packaged, is distributed to Europe, Southeast Asia, the Middle East, Latin America and Canada. Established in 1975, Abbott Nutrition in Ireland is the largest powder manufacturing facility for the production of infant formulae within the Abbott Corporation worldwide. Approximately 1,000 dairy farms in Ireland and Northern Ireland supply quality milk to the Cootehill facility which processes 500,000 litres per day.
